Our Scaled Dryfire Target Pack is an excellent addition to your dryfire routine. While we’re firm believers in the tape-on-the-wall method, these scaled targets can provide greater accuracy in identifying mistakes while replicating your actual sight picture in a match or at the range.
The Mantis Blackbeard is a drop-in replacement for your standard AR-15 bolt carrier that not only renders your weapon completely safe but offers a semi-realistic trigger reset and a visible laser that can be helpful for dryfiring target transitions, height over bore, and several other fundamentals.
